Output a52101340398d6ec3a50e160fe812a430428b1163f95f70837e8f3915f4679de:8

value
18752809982
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 481a2ee8dc3c06e47635cec024861a7cec607053 OP_EQUALVERIFY OP_CHECKSIG
address
17aF24CqzmRmcD9eZEHm3SvjUxepCe1VW9
transaction
a52101340398d6ec3a50e160fe812a430428b1163f95f70837e8f3915f4679de
spent
true